Power Industry & Economy - Power Attorney General's views sought Our Bureau
New Delhi , Sept. 22 THE Finance Ministry has sought the Attorney General's views on the arbitration notices served by Bechtel Enterprises and GE against the Government. On its part, the Union Power Ministry has sought the comments of the Maharashtra State Electricity Board on the matter. The two American companies had recently filed an arbitration case seeking $600 million each as against their investment of $120 million each in Dabhol Power Company. Bechtel Enterprises Holdings (Bechtel) and GE Structured Finance (GESF), the affiliates that hold 10 per cent ownership interests in the $3 billion Dabhol power plant, filed the arbitration action.
